guix-commits
[Top][All Lists]
Advanced

[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]

branch master updated: gnu: wxwidgets-2: Fix build.


From: guix-commits
Subject: branch master updated: gnu: wxwidgets-2: Fix build.
Date: Mon, 24 Feb 2020 04:44:07 -0500

This is an automated email from the git hooks/post-receive script.

rekado pushed a commit to branch master
in repository guix.

The following commit(s) were added to refs/heads/master by this push:
     new 0aa0e1f  gnu: wxwidgets-2: Fix build.
0aa0e1f is described below

commit 0aa0e1f8f49263975095fa9b485f48d17ae0914d
Author: Ricardo Wurmus <address@hidden>
AuthorDate: Mon Feb 24 10:39:49 2020 +0100

    gnu: wxwidgets-2: Fix build.
    
    * gnu/packages/wxwidgets.scm (wxwidgets-2)[arguments]: Add phase
    ignore-narrowing-errors to patch "configure" script.
---
 gnu/packages/wxwidgets.scm | 11 +++++++++--
 1 file changed, 9 insertions(+), 2 deletions(-)

diff --git a/gnu/packages/wxwidgets.scm b/gnu/packages/wxwidgets.scm
index 6010de7..6d5c2b3 100644
--- a/gnu/packages/wxwidgets.scm
+++ b/gnu/packages/wxwidgets.scm
@@ -1,6 +1,6 @@
 ;;; GNU Guix --- Functional package management for GNU
 ;;; Copyright © 2015 Taylan Ulrich Bayırlı/Kammer <address@hidden>
-;;; Copyright © 2016, 2018 Ricardo Wurmus <address@hidden>
+;;; Copyright © 2016, 2018, 2020 Ricardo Wurmus <address@hidden>
 ;;; Copyright © 2016 Theodoros Foradis <address@hidden>
 ;;; Copyright © 2016 Danny Milosavljevic <address@hidden>
 ;;; Copyright © 2017 Rene Saavedra <address@hidden>
@@ -126,7 +126,14 @@ and many other languages.")
        (list (string-append "LDFLAGS=-Wl,-rpath="
                             (assoc-ref %outputs "out") "/lib"))
        ;; No 'check' target.
-       #:tests? #f))))
+       #:tests? #f
+       #:phases
+       (modify-phases %standard-phases
+         (add-after 'unpack 'ignore-narrowing-errors
+           (lambda _
+             (substitute* "configure"
+               (("-Wall") "-Wall -Wno-narrowing"))
+             #t)))))))
 
 (define-public wxwidgets-gtk2
   (package (inherit wxwidgets)



reply via email to

[Prev in Thread] Current Thread [Next in Thread]